How Programmatic Systems Maintain Consistency Automatically
Rule-Based Automation: The Foundation of Consistency
Programmatic internal linking works through rules. Not arbitrary rules, but systematic specifications that define exactly which pages. For example: “Each product page links to its parent category page, to 4-6 related products in the same category, and to 2-3 relevant buying guides.” This rule applies identically to every product page. No exceptions. No forgotten links. No judgment calls by individual team members.
Rules Ensure Scalability Through Consistent Automation
The advantage is immediate: consistency and scalability through rule-based automation. You can apply the same rule to 50,000 pages and ensure each one receives the same quality of internal links. How Authority Distribution Differs: Programmatic vs. Manual
PageRank Flow and Damping Factor Mechanics
Link equity flows from one page to another through links. The amount that flows depends on several factors: the source page’s authority, the number of outbound links on that source page, and the placement of the link. Search engines use a damping factor which means about 15% of link equity evaporates during transfer. If a page with 10 equity points links to 5 pages, each receives approximately 1.7 equity points.
In a programmatic system, this calculation happens consistently. You can map which pages should receive authority across your entire site. In manual systems, authority distribution is often accidental. Your homepage might link to 10 different pages on different days, some to articles that don’t need authority, others missing from critical pages that do need it. The result is authority scattered inefficiently.
Crawl Depth and Crawl Budget Optimization
Pages should be no more than three clicks away from the homepage. Pages at crawl depths 1-3 generate nine times more SEO traffic than deeper pages. This isn’t just a ranking factor; it’s a crawlability issue. Googlebot allocates a limited crawl budget. If your pages are buried deep in your site structure, some pages never get crawled frequently enough for content updates to be registered quickly.
Programmatic systems organize pages with this in mind. Breadcrumb navigation links provide pathways back up. Category pages link directly to deeper pages. The site structure remains shallow and crawlable. Manual systems often evolve haphazardly, with some pages four or five clicks deep because no one documented the structure or enforced depth limits.

Building Programmatic Internal Linking From Scratch
Step 1: Map Your Site Architecture and Page Hierarchy
Before building rules, understand your structure. Decide how pages group and what the parent page is for each group. For programmatic sites generating landing pages for every service and city combination, organize them by state or region. For ecommerce, organize by product category. For SaaS, organize by use case or customer segment.
Document the hierarchy explicitly: Homepage Category. This becomes your blueprint. Every page knows its place in the structure and which pages it should link to based on hierarchy and relevance.
Step 2: Define Linking Patterns for Each Page Type
Sketch an internal linking blueprint. For example: “Each city page will link to its state page, 4-6 popular city pages in the same state, the main services page, and 2-3 related buying guides.” Create a separate pattern for each template type. Product pages have different linking needs than category pages, which have different needs than blog posts.
Anchor text should vary naturally while maintaining topical relevance. Don’t link 50 times with the exact phrase “click here.” Use semantic variations: “explore our pricing,” “learn more about this feature,” “see related products,” and direct descriptive anchors that incorporate keywords where they fit naturally.

Avoiding Programmatic Internal Linking Mistakes
Mistake 1: Linking Without Limits Creates Diminishing Returns
pages with 45-50 internal links experienced significant organic traffic increases, but exceeding this number reversed the benefit. More links don’t mean better performance. Excessive linking dilutes the authority passed to each individual link and can overwhelm search engines about your site’s actual focus.
Set thresholds in your rules: cap automatic links per page, prioritize the most relevant destinations, and avoid linking every mention of a keyword. Manual systems sometimes fall into this trap by linking repeatedly to the same target because multiple team members don’t coordinate. Programmatic systems prevent it by design.
Mistake 2: Creating Disconnected Content Silos
Topic clusters with pillar pages and supporting articles should link internally and to each other where relevant. Avoid isolating one content silo from another. If your finance blog has a budgeting silo and an investing silo, some internal links between them improve crawlability and user discovery. Programmatic linking rules should enable thoughtful cross-silo connections in addition to within-silo clustering.

Mistake 4: Forgetting That Users Must Click, Not Just Crawlers
Internal links serve two audiences: search engines and users. Links that boost rankings but frustrate users hurt overall performance. Contextual links within readable paragraphs outperform isolated sidebar links. Programmatic systems should prioritize placement quality and ensure links genuinely help readers navigate to relevant next steps, not just pass authority.
Measuring and Monitoring Programmatic Internal Linking Impact
Key Performance Indicators to Track
Monitor average crawl depth per page using Google Search Console Crawl Stats. Percentage of unlinked orphan pages should approach zero. Impressions and rank position for deep catalog pages should improve within 30-90 days of linking structure changes (internal linking changes crystallize over several crawl cycles). Compare before-and-after metrics for pages receiving new internal links to measure impact separate from other optimizations.
